Elite 8 Active has a higher IP68 rating for better water and dust resistance compared to Elite 4 Active's IP57 rating. It also cancels out noise 1.6x better than Elite 4 Active. Another advantage it has over the Elite 4 Active is Bluetooth Multipoint, which allows you to connect to two devices at once.
The newest earbuds may not always be the one you need. Sometimes, the older models may be more cost-effective and good enough for your needs.
